He struggles with embracing a population of people that symbolizes the hidden secret he attempted to eradicate. Robe Killer Tucker is an identical twin who portrays the shadow in his brothers footsteps in order to flee the judgment of a cruel world. As an adolescent, he masks himself against those who ostracizes or dislikes anyone considered unusual or the opposite of what society considers normal. Rob battles a war of his own shortcomings that is misunderstood because of a society that just doesnt understand. He ultimately discovers empowerment after a reflective voice prompts and reminds him of his inner strength.
